The Alchemy of Black Garlic

Black garlic is not merely a transformed version of its familiar white counterpart. It's a culinary marvel, undergoing a remarkable transformation from humble bulb to potent elixir. Through a slow-fermentation process, the garlic cloves become soft, syrupy, and imbued with a rich, complex flavor profile that is both savory and subtly sweet. This metamorphosis reveals new dimensions of flavor, making black garlic a versatile ingredient in both sweet and savory dishes.

  • The fermentation process alters the garlic's chemical structure, yielding unique antioxidants and beneficial compounds.
  • Black garlic's earthy sweetness complements a spectrum of flavors, from spicy chili to delicate herbs.
  • Beyond its culinary allure, black garlic has also gained recognition for its potential health benefits, including improved circulation.

Beyond Flavor: The Health Perks of Black Garlic

Black garlic is a culinary delight that transcends its savory taste. This aged variety of garlic undergoes a transformation that not only enhances its flavor but also unlocks a wealth of health benefits.

Researchers have found that black garlic is rich in antioxidants, which can neutralize free radicals and protect the body from damage. Its remarkable blend of nutrients may also support the immune system, improve cardiovascular health, and even lower inflammation.

Furthermore, black garlic has been shown to possess antibacterial properties, making it a natural remedy for various infections.

Exploring Black Garlic in Your Kitchen

Black garlic, a culinary discovery, boasts a rich and savory flavor profile known as umami. Unlike its pungent predecessor, black garlic presents a mellow sweetness with hints of earthiness notes. Incorporating it into your meals is simpler than you might realize.

Begin by adding chopped black garlic into soups for a depth of flavor that will enhance your dishes. It also blends beautifully in marinades, infusing its unique taste to fish. For an truly unique experience, try spreading black garlic paste on toast or combining it into hummus.
